Understanding Perennial Plant Care for a Vibrant Garden
Perennial plants add a wealth of color and texture to your garden year after year. They are celebrated for their resilience and ability to return with renewed vigor each growing period. To ensure the thriving growth of your perennials, it's essential to understand their specific care requirements.
First and foremost, choose plants that are well-suited to your climate. Consider the amount of exposure they require and the type of soil in your garden. Proper positioning will maximize their growth potential.
Regular moisture is crucial, especially during periods of hot weather. However, avoid overwatering, which can lead root rot and other problems. Covering around your perennials helps to conserve moisture and suppress weeds.
During the spring and summer months, fertilize your perennials regularly with a balanced nutrient solution to provide them with the necessary nutrients. Trimming faded flowers encourages continuous blooming and minimizes seed formation, which can drain energy from the plant.
In late fall or early winter, cut back perennials to a manageable height. This cleans up the garden for winter and helps to prevent disease. Covering vulnerable plants from harsh winter conditions can also be beneficial.
Appeal of Evergreen Shrubs: A Guide to Selection and Maintenance
Evergreen shrubs offer landscape appeal year-round, adding a touch of sophisticated style to any garden. Their durable strength makes them ideal for various climates, while their multiple designs allow for creative outdoor arrangements. When selecting evergreen shrubs, consider the size of your space and the degree of sunlight it receives. Top picks include boxwood, rhododendron, and yew, each with its own distinctive features.
Proper maintenance ensures that your evergreen shrubs thrive. Regular irrigation is crucial, especially during dry periods. Nutrient replenishment can also promote healthy growth.
Trimming helps maintain their desired appearance, and pruning for structure keeps them healthy. With a little care and attention, your evergreen shrubs will provide lasting joy to your landscape for years to come.

Ferns: Delicate Beauty in the Shade Garden
Ferns paint a touch of ethereal charm to the shady garden nook. These ancient plants thrive in cool, moist environments, adding a lush and textural layer to your landscape. With their lacy fronds swirling, ferns attract the eye with its subtle designs, creating a sense of tranquility and calm.
A variety of fern varieties are available to complement different garden themes. From the classic fern fern to the more uncommon ostrich fern, there is a perfect fern for every shade spot.
In order to maintain these delicate beauties, remember to ensure well-drained soil and regular watering. Avoid strong sunlight, as ferns prefer shaded conditions. With a little care and consideration, ferns will prosper in your garden, creating a haven of natural beauty.
